What is a junior AI developer?

A Junior AI Developer is an entry-level role focused on assisting in the development, testing, and deployment of AI models and applications. Responsibilities typically include data preprocessing, writing code for machine learning algorithms, optimizing models, and integrating AI solutions into products. They work closely with senior developers and data scientists to gain experience in AI frameworks, programming languages like Python, and cloud-based AI services.

What does a junior AI developer do?

As a Junior AI Developer, your daily tasks may include coding machine learning algorithms, prepping and cleaning datasets, assisting with running experiments, and documenting your work for team review. You'll likely collaborate closely with data scientists, senior developers, and project managers to ensure seamless integration of AI solutions into applications. Regular responsibilities also include participating in team meetings, troubleshooting bugs, and continuously learning about emerging AI trends and best practices. This hands-on experience helps deepen your technical skills, and working with experienced colleagues offers valuable mentorship and growth opportunities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a junior AI developer?

To thrive as a Junior AI Developer, you need a solid understanding of programming languages such as Python or Java, fundamental knowledge of machine learning concepts, and a relevant deg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with AI frameworks like TensorFlow or PyTorch and version control systems such as Git are commonly expected, and certifications in AI or data science are advantageous.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, eagerness to learn, and effective teamwork and communication skills help set candidates apart. These skills are vital for building, testing, and improving AI models while collaborating productively within dynamic development teams.

Job description

We are seeking for Staff AI Solutions Engineer to help  deliver scalable AI/ML solutions across multiple business functions in onsemi. This role will be responsible for building AI/ML solutions and ensuring responsible AI governance in alignment with onsemi's policies. You will report to the Sr. AI & Data Science Manager and collaborate to execute, mentor and accelerate AI/ML project delivery to drive business value.
We're looking for a hands-on experienced engineer who can lead technical execution and mentor junior engineers. As a player-coach, you'll be deeply involved in the technical details-guiding architectural decisions, ensuring AI safety, and shaping workflows using tools like LangGraph, Azure Machine Learning, Azure AI Foundry and MLflow. Your expertise in building scalable GenAI solutions and driving AI adoption will be instrumental n driving innovation.

Requirements: 

  • Master's or PhD in Computer Science, Data Science, Statistics, or a related field. 
  • 7-10 years of experience in AI/data science. 
  • Proven experience deploying AI/ML solutions in production environments. 
  • Strong knowledge of cloud platforms (Azure preferred), MLOps, and data governance. 
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. 
  • Experience in semiconductor, manufacturing, or industrial domains is a plus. 

Preferred Knowledge and Experience:

  • Semiconductor industry experience. 
  • Experience with tools like LangGraph,  Azure ML, and Snowflake. 
  • Understanding of AI security and compliance frameworks. 

Competencies:

  • Self-motivated, able to multitask, prioritize, and manage time efficiently
  • Strong problem-solving skills
  • Data analysis skills. Ability to analyze complex data and turn it into actionable information
  • Collaboration and teamwork across multiple functions and stakeholders around the globe
  • Flexibility and adaptability
  • Drive for results, Able to work under pressure and meet deadlines
  • Assist decisions spanning the full AI/ML stack-from foundational infrastructure like model registries, CI/CD pipelines, and feature stores, to advanced orchestration and observability frameworks for LLMs using tools such as LangGraph, MLflow, Azure ML etc, 
  • Deliver data science project, from ideation to production, ensuring alignment with business goals and technical feasibility. 
  • Ensure compliance with onsemi's Responsible AI Use and Governance Policies, including data privacy, model transparency, and ethical use. 
  • Partner with Infrastructure, Security, data engineering, and business teams to ensure end to end project delivery & execution. 
  • Build and optimize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) architectures leveraging enterprise knowledge sources, vector databases, and search technologies to improve response accuracy and relevance.
  •  Develop integrations with enterprise applications such as SAP, Salesforce, ServiceNow, SharePoint, Microsoft 365, and custom business systems through APIs and middleware platforms.
  • Establish monitoring, evaluation, and observability frameworks to track model performance, response quality, hallucinations, latency, user adoption, and business value realization.
  • Perform prompt engineering, workflow orchestration, model fine-tuning, and AI solution optimization to enhance effectiveness, user experience, and cost efficiency.
  • Deploy AI solutions on Azure cloud and establish reusable design patterns.
